Papa Roach

Papa Roach is an American rock band from Vacaville, California, formed in 1993. The original lineup included lead vocalist Jacoby Shaddix, drummer Dave Buckner, guitarist Jerry Horton, bassist Will James, and trombonist Ben Luther.

After releasing two EPs, Will James left the group and was replaced by Tobin Esperance. The band independently released two more EPs before signing with DreamWorks Records in 1999. Their major-label debut, "Infest" (2000), was certified triple platinum, followed by "Lovehatetragedy" (2002), which achieved gold certification, and "Getting Away with Murder" (2004), certified platinum.

Following the release of "The Paramour Sessions" in 2006, Buckner departed and was succeeded by Tony Palermo in 2007. The band continued to release studio albums including "Metamorphosis" (2009), "Time for Annihilation" (2010), "The Connection" (2012), "F.E.A.R." (2015), "Crooked Teeth" (2017), and "Who Do You Trust?" (2019). Their eleventh studio album, "Ego Trip," was released in 2022.

Studio albums
Old Friends from Young Years (1997)
Infest (2000)
Lovehatetragedy (2002)
Getting Away with Murder (2004)
The Paramour Sessions (2006)
Metamorphosis (2009)
The Connection (2012)
F.E.A.R. (2015)
Crooked Teeth (2017)
Who Do You Trust? (2019)
Ego Trip (2022)
